PRIMARY DUTIES & RESPONSIBILITIES:



  • Oversee KENT's e-commerce/omnichannel logistics and fulfillment operations function. The KENT digital business spans leading pureplay, major omnichannel, and a recently launched direct-to-consumer business.

  • Support three KENT CPG operating companies with hundreds of leading brands and thousands of SKUs. This broad leadership role requires deep expertise in third-party fulfillment logistics functions, warehouse operations, order fulfillment, operational excellence, technology integration, and related key performance indicators.


  • Strategic Planning: Develop and implement a strategic plan for optimizing our e-commerce logistics, focusing on scalability, efficiency, and a zero error goal.


  • Third-Party Logistics (3PL): Play an essential role in researching, selecting, and managing 3PL service providers, governed by supply chain management, to achieve seamless fulfillment, efficient warehousing, and transportation.


  • Operational Excellence: Drive continuous improvement initiatives to enhance customer delivery experiences while reducing operational errors and costs.


  • E-commerce Platforms: Collaborating with various peer functions and teams, developing operational capabilities to support the various e-commerce business channels, ensuring compliance with Amazon Prime badge requirements, Seller Fulfilled Prime standards, and Direct Ship Vendor operations.


  • Inventory Management: In collaboration with the Supply Chain, Production, and Integrated Business Planning teams, support the inventory control processes to maintain accuracy and minimize opportunity losses from surplus or shortfall capacity.


  • Team Leadership: Build, mentor, and lead a high-performing ecosystem dedicated to operational excellence and customer satisfaction in this highly collaborative culture.


  • Data Analysis: Utilize data analytics to monitor key performance metrics and make data-driven decisions for driving operational excellence and improvements.


  • Cross-functional collaboration: Work closely with other departments and subject matter experts in customer service, information technology, and supply chain to optimize the technology and processes related to end-to-end e-commerce operations.


  • Vendor Relations: Strengthen and uphold relationships with third-party fulfillment logistics providers, suppliers, and technology service providers, operating within the framework of supply chain management.


  • Compliance and Best Practices: Ensure all e-commerce operations comply with legal regulations and industry best practices.

  • Perform other duties as assigned as the eCommerce function matures at Kent and as the workload or business needs change.
